The Essence of Mysticism
Mysticism is a multifaceted concept that encompasses various spiritual traditions and practices. At its core, mysticism is the pursuit of a direct and personal experience of the divine or ultimate reality. It goes beyond religious dogma and rituals, focusing on the direct experience of the divine presence within oneself and in the world. Mystics seek to transcend the limitations of the ego and connect with a higher consciousness or universal energy.
Throughout history, mystics from different cultures and traditions have described their experiences in diverse ways. Some speak of union with God, while others describe a merging with the cosmic consciousness or a sense of oneness with all creation. Despite the differences in language and cultural context, mystics share a common thread of seeking a direct experience of the divine and a deep connection with the spiritual realm.
The Power of Meditation
Meditation is a powerful tool that has been used for centuries to quiet the mind, cultivate inner peace, and access higher states of consciousness. It is a practice that allows individuals to turn their attention inward, focusing on the present moment and cultivating a state of mindfulness. Through regular meditation, one can develop a heightened sense of self-awareness and gain insight into the workings of the mind.
There are various forms of meditation, each with its own techniques and objectives. Some forms, such as mindfulness meditation, involve focusing on the breath or bodily sensations to anchor one’s attention in the present moment. Others, like transcendental meditation, utilize mantras or repetitive sounds to quiet the mind and induce a state of deep relaxation.
Regardless of the specific technique, meditation offers numerous benefits for the practitioner. It can reduce stress, improve concentration, enhance emotional well-being, and promote a sense of inner calm. Moreover, meditation can serve as a gateway to mystical experiences, allowing individuals to tap into their inner wisdom and connect with the divine.
Preparing for the Inner Journey
Embarking on an inner journey through mysticism and meditation requires preparation and a willingness to explore the depths of one’s being. Here are some essential steps to consider before diving into the practice:
- Setting Intentions: Clarify your intentions for embarking on the inner journey. Are you seeking spiritual growth, self-discovery, or a deeper connection with the divine? Setting clear intentions will guide your practice and help you stay focused.
- Creating Sacred Space: Designate a physical space for your meditation practice. This space should be clean, quiet, and free from distractions. You may choose to decorate it with objects that hold personal significance or invoke a sense of sacredness.
- Establishing a Routine: Consistency is key when it comes to meditation. Establish a regular practice by setting aside a specific time each day for your inner journey. This will help you cultivate discipline and make meditation a natural part of your daily routine.
- Learning from Others: Seek guidance from experienced practitioners or spiritual teachers who can offer insights and support on your journey. Joining a meditation group or attending retreats can provide valuable opportunities for learning and growth.
- Cultivating Patience: Inner journeying is a gradual process that requires patience and perseverance. Be gentle with yourself and avoid placing expectations or judgments on your experiences. Trust that the journey will unfold in its own time.
Exploring Mystical States of Consciousness
As you delve deeper into your meditation practice, you may begin to experience mystical states of consciousness. These states can vary in intensity and duration, ranging from subtle shifts in perception to profound moments of transcendence. Here are some common mystical experiences you may encounter:
- Expanded Awareness: During meditation, you may experience a heightened sense of awareness, where your perception of time and space expands. You may feel a deep connection with the present moment and a sense of unity with all beings.
- Transcendence of Ego: Mystical experiences often involve a temporary dissolution of the ego, the sense of a separate self. In these moments, you may feel a profound sense of oneness with the universe, transcending the boundaries of individual identity.
- Visions and Insights: Some mystics report having visions or receiving profound insights during their meditation practice. These visions can be symbolic or metaphorical, offering glimpses into the deeper layers of reality.
- Bliss and Ecstasy: Mystical experiences are often accompanied by feelings of bliss, joy, and ecstasy. These states of heightened emotional intensity can be transformative and leave a lasting impact on the practitioner.
- Union with the Divine: At the pinnacle of mystical experiences, some individuals report a profound sense of union with the divine or ultimate reality. This state of unity can be described as a merging with God, the cosmic consciousness, or the source of all creation.
